Output e8cb905bfcd83d4a3fef3f85cc64d2798548b594bf7460005472158694d4deee:11
- value
- 438184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9df046879a0c5aab3e303e3bc775cfdc6232a4ac OP_EQUAL
- address
- 3G67rJ821aQiR7edyhWBeSLeDsgMhvad38
- transaction
- e8cb905bfcd83d4a3fef3f85cc64d2798548b594bf7460005472158694d4deee
- confirmations
- 96926
- spent
- true